A Conversation That Sparked a Movement

We were gathered in a quiet loft in SoHo for one of my intimate Reset Circles—candles lit, tea poured, a rare space in the city to take a breath and be real. That night, a founder named Ravi spoke. His name has been changed to honor his privacy, but his words have stayed with me ever since.

I run a growing consulting business. I’m leading a team, I’m trying to show up for my family, and yet—no matter what I do, I feel like I’m failing at all of it.”

He wasn’t breaking down. He wasn’t quitting. He was doing what so many of us do: Keeping it all together on the surface while quietly unraveling underneath. As Ravi shared, others in the circle nodded. The stories were different. But the feeling was the same.

I’ve heard echoes of that same truth across industries and borders—from high performers, caretakers, creatives, and leaders alike. That night marked a turning point; It revealed a quietly dangerous truth about overwhelm.
